Wpis z mikrobloga

#serwery #sysadmin

Mirki chyba mam problem, możliwe, że miałem włam na serwer, chyba że coś się samo popsuło...

Po 15 min backupach widzę, że o 4 rano przestało działać hasło roota do serwera mysql, w dodatku kiedy restartuję mysql poprzez services mysql restart to nie wstaje, pomaga tylko polecenie mysqld, nie wiem od czego zacząć...

Może mi ktoś powiedzieć w jakim kierunku powinienem zacząć działać?
  • 31
@wujekmisiek: odpal tak:

mysqldsafe --skip-grant-tables --skip-networking &

i zmień hasło roota:

update user set Password=PASSWORD('naszenowe_hasło') WHERE User='root';

flush privileges;
@koob:
root@mail:~# service mysql start
start: Job failed to start
root@mail:~# service mysql restart
stop: Unknown instance:
start: Job failed to start
root@mail:~# cat /var/log/mysql.log
root@mail:~# cat /var/log/mysql.err
root@mail:~#
@koob: no właśnie z palca daemon wstaje i za bardzo błędów nie ma, poinformowało o logowaniu
mysqld_safe Logging to '/var/log/mysql/error.log

ale tam też konkretów nie ma, tylko informacja o jakiś dwóch zmiennych, które maja być wkrótce zlikwidowane
@koob: dmesg z grepem na mysql zwraca coś takiego:

[5784810.254181] type=1400 audit(1424943524.574:46): apparmor="STATUS" operation="profilereplace" profile="unconfined" name="/usr/sbin/mysqld" pid=15434 comm="apparmorparser"
[5784810.265908] init: mysql pre-start process (15429) terminated with status 1